Question about programming AD9951?

Question asked by on Jul 6, 2015
Latest reply on Sep 13, 2016



I am trying to program AD9951 DDS chip and I find the datasheet very complicated.

I haven't programmed any DDS chip so far and this is the first one. I can't see any serial timing chart in the datasheet. Actually, I found the AD9833 datasheet very simple and useful but the AD9951 is too complicated.

I need an example showing the sequence of digits sent for CFR1, CFR2, ASF, ARR, FTW0, and POW0 in 2-wire serial port mode.

It seems that the user should send a byte for determining the register name! I am wondering why we can't use just three bits for that; because there are only 6 register names which can easily declared by three bits.